Create a Better Work-Life Balance. You've heard the expression about all work and no play, life needs to include more than working and sleeping. By making it a goal to develop a better work-life balance, you help prevent burnout.

WebAs a small business owner, your long-term goals can look at different aspects of your business growth and development. You might have long-term goals like: Running your small business full time, with the finances to quit your traditional job. Generating a specific amount of revenue each year. However, this very much depends on what is planned. Short-term goals are typically geared towards a business’ short-term needs, whether that is launching a new product, getting more customer reviews, or improving cash flow.
